gpt4 book ai didi

javascript - jquery 文档准备太慢

转载 作者:行者123 更新时间:2023-11-29 19:32:29 25 4
gpt4 key购买 nike

我的网站中有两个页面都显示模态形式。这些页面正在使用 jModal 插件,并且一切正常。

我遇到的问题如下。

一个页面,一切都很好,性能很棒。

在第二页上,除了上面有一些广告会导致性能下降外,其他一切都一样。

此点击是可以接受的,但由此产生的延迟可能会导致访问者在模式窗口显示之前点击页面上的链接。因此访问者可能会错过模态窗口。

代码在 $().Ready 中,我认为这是导致问题的原因,因为页面必须等到广告服务器完成广告服务。

我删除了 $().Ready,但这只会导致代码根本无法执行。

有没有一种方法可以锁定页面,直到文档就绪执行完毕?

最佳答案

我会提供这个替代选项,因为它是我通常选择的选项。

文档最初的样子与您的 jQuery 何时触发之间的区别可以通过样式来模拟。

例如(在您的情况下),您在等待 jQuery 隐藏它们(以迂回方式)时向用户公开了链接。简单地先用 CSS 隐藏它们,然后作为初始 jQuery 的一部分显示它们(一旦它完全初始化)。

我在 UI 上使用滑动器时遇到了这个问题;我有一个庞大的列表,其宽度将根据 swiper 插件(初始化时)进行设置。相反,我只是在我的 CSS 文件中设置了一个巨大的宽度(故意过度补偿),然后让 swiper 插件完成它。普通用户无法分辨。

仍然不是万无一失的,但在这种情况下,CSS 比等待 jQuery 快得多,而且与其他选项不同,您不需要合并额外的覆盖层。

关于javascript - jquery 文档准备太慢,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26756256/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com